Malsaidi-ye Olya
Malsaidi-ye Olya (Persian: مال سيدي عليا, also Romanized as Mālsa‘īdī-ye ‘Olyā)[1] is a village in Holayjan Rural District, in the Central District of Izeh County, Khuzestan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 94, in 22 families.[2]
